24.09.2015 - Platinum Falls to Near Seven-Year Low on Volkswagen Scandal
The price of platinum, widely used in diesel car engines, could fall below $900 a troy ounce for the first time since the financial crisis in the wake of the emissions scandal at Volkswagen AG, according to some metals investors and analysts.
